Monthly climate in Cape Canaveral, Florida, United States

Last updated: March 2, 2024

Under the Köppen–Geiger climate classification Cape Canaveral features a humid subtropical climate (Cfa). Temperatures typically range between 18 °C (66 °F) and 27 °C (82 °F) through the year, but rarely can drop to 6 °C (43 °F) or can rise to as high as 31 °C (88 °F). The average annual precipitation amounts to about 1106 mm (43.5 inches) and receives 145 rainy days on the 1 mm (0.04 inches) threshold annually. Cape Canaveral enjoys an average of 3549 hours of sunshine throughout the year, and daylight varies from 10 hours 21 minutes to 13 hours 54 minutes per day.

Monthly average temperatures in Cape Canaveral, Florida, United States §

The warmest months in Cape Canaveral are July, August and September, with daily mean temperatures ranging from 27 to 27 °C (81 - 82 °F) throughout the day. The coldest temperatures usually occur in January, February and December, when daily mean temperatures range from 18 to 20 °C (66 - 68 °F) throughout the day. On average each year, Cape Canaveral experiences 160 days above 25 °C (77.0 °F) and 0 days below 0 °C (32.0 °F).

Monthly average precipitation in Cape Canaveral, Florida, United States §

Cape Canaveral usually has the most precipitation in July, August and September, with an average of 19 rainy days and 150 mm (5.9 inches) of precipitation per month. The driest months in Cape Canaveral are January, February and March. On average, 40 mm (1.6 inches) of precipitation falls during these months.

Monthly sunshine hours in Cape Canaveral, Florida, United States §

The sunniest months in Cape Canaveral are May, July and August, when the sun shines an average of 10 hours 45 minutes a day. Least sunny months in Cape Canaveral: January, February and November receive an average of 8 hours 3 minutes of sunshine daily.

Solar UV radiation in Cape Canaveral, Florida, United States §

Cape Canaveral experiences the highest level of ultraviolet (UV) radiation in April, June and July, when the maximum UV index can reach values of 11 - 12, which corresponds to the Extreme category of sun exposure. January, November and December are in the Moderate / High exposure category. In these months, the maximum values of the UV index do not exceed 7.
